<feed xmlns='http://www.w3.org/2005/Atom'>
<title>brew/Library/Homebrew/cmd/update-ruby.rb, branch 0.9.8</title>
<subtitle>🍺 The missing package manager for macOS</subtitle>
<link rel='alternate' type='text/html' href='https://git.teddywing.com/fork/brew/'/>
<entry>
<title>remove update-ruby</title>
<updated>2016-02-25T15:05:39+00:00</updated>
<author>
<name>Xu Cheng</name>
</author>
<published>2016-02-25T13:59:34+00:00</published>
<link rel='alternate' type='text/html' href='https://git.teddywing.com/fork/brew/commit/?id=2496bdf280edf4cc3f4ac2aa98518161f7985048'/>
<id>2496bdf280edf4cc3f4ac2aa98518161f7985048</id>
<content type='text'>
Closes Homebrew/homebrew#49523.

Signed-off-by: Xu Cheng &lt;xucheng@me.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Closes Homebrew/homebrew#49523.

Signed-off-by: Xu Cheng &lt;xucheng@me.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>update: always checkout master.</title>
<updated>2016-02-18T10:44:14+00:00</updated>
<author>
<name>ilovezfs</name>
</author>
<published>2016-02-09T07:18:21+00:00</published>
<link rel='alternate' type='text/html' href='https://git.teddywing.com/fork/brew/commit/?id=8e6c3ab039156a827a2ef7eb0de415ad4f19ded9'/>
<id>8e6c3ab039156a827a2ef7eb0de415ad4f19ded9</id>
<content type='text'>
This should help to prevent situations where a user accidentally ends up
"stranded" in a branch indefinitely.

Additionally, the stash is never popped automatically at the end of a
successful update, but the stash-pop message is printed if something is
stashed.

When an interrupt occurs, the original behavior is still in place
(switch back to the old branch and revision, and pop the stash), though
this could be changed as well.

This commit modifies the behavior of both `brew update` and
"update-bash.sh" in the manner described above.

The idea for this approach is from Mike McQuaid.

Issue Homebrew/homebrew#48812

Closes Homebrew/homebrew#48993.

Signed-off-by: Mike McQuaid &lt;mike@mikemcquaid.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This should help to prevent situations where a user accidentally ends up
"stranded" in a branch indefinitely.

Additionally, the stash is never popped automatically at the end of a
successful update, but the stash-pop message is printed if something is
stashed.

When an interrupt occurs, the original behavior is still in place
(switch back to the old branch and revision, and pop the stash), though
this could be changed as well.

This commit modifies the behavior of both `brew update` and
"update-bash.sh" in the manner described above.

The idea for this approach is from Mike McQuaid.

Issue Homebrew/homebrew#48812

Closes Homebrew/homebrew#48993.

Signed-off-by: Mike McQuaid &lt;mike@mikemcquaid.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Promote update-bash to the default updater.</title>
<updated>2016-02-15T08:54:03+00:00</updated>
<author>
<name>Mike McQuaid</name>
</author>
<published>2016-02-12T13:25:37+00:00</published>
<link rel='alternate' type='text/html' href='https://git.teddywing.com/fork/brew/commit/?id=775c4eedd7f6342ccfe7fe802a5935cb78ab050d'/>
<id>775c4eedd7f6342ccfe7fe802a5935cb78ab050d</id>
<content type='text'>
Also, rename the existing updater to `update-ruby` to allow using as
a fallback. It will eventually be removed.

Closes Homebrew/homebrew#49109.

Signed-off-by: Mike McQuaid &lt;mike@mikemcquaid.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Also, rename the existing updater to `update-ruby` to allow using as
a fallback. It will eventually be removed.

Closes Homebrew/homebrew#49109.

Signed-off-by: Mike McQuaid &lt;mike@mikemcquaid.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
